History
Lisa Robinson and Patrick (P.J.)
Hamill IV are modern day incarnations of four generations of
transportation service providers. Carrying on the legacy of their great,
great grandfather, this sister/brother combo operate the largest full
service auto and truck repair facility in downtown St. Louis.
P.J. Hamill Transfer Inc. was founded
in 1883 and specialized in the transfer of goods by horse drawn carriage.
Their shop was a fixture on Chouteau Avenue for some 87 years.
Pat Hamill III joined the family trade
and began repairing tractor trailers in a Quonset hut out behind the
building. In 1970, he moved his operation to a location on Cole Street,
dubbing it Marham Equipment. Eventually, the operation expanded to include
another building directly behind the facility on Cole, to provide body
shop paint booth services for tractor-trailers.
Then, in 1984 Lisa and P.J. joined
their Dad at Marham, representing the fourth generation of Hamills to
enter the field. Wanting to expand into the realm of automotive service,
St. Louis Auto & Truck Repair was incorporated in 1986, and moved to
their current location at 1422 Delmar in 1991.
